The Autism Society Philippines (ASP) is a national, non-profit organization dedicated to the well-being of persons on the autism spectrum disorder. We envision a society where Filipinos on the spectrum become the best of their potentials -- self-reliant, independent, productive, socially-accepted citizens of an Autism-OK Philippines.

ASP-CSFP Conducts 3rd FSG

By: Joy Ofrecia, President ASP City of San Fernando Pampanga Chapter


ASP CSFP (ASP San Fernando Pampanga Chapter) conducted its third Family Support Group meeting last June 18, 2011, with Ms. Riza Cansanay, President of ASP Laguna Chapter, as guest facilitator. Riza has Masters in Family Resource Management and Special Education.

Five guests of honor from Hagonoy, Bulacan, lead by Dra. Anawi Tolentino were joined by 14 parents at the venue Inocencio Magtoto Memorial Fdn., Inc., through the kindness of Ms. Tonette M. Gomez.

During the discussion, Riza discussed the different phases that families affected by autism go through. She focused on the not so good things that autism may bring to the affected family member and the family itself. The facilitator intentionally did this on purpose, as she didn’t want the attendees to just relax, hoping that things will get better on their own.
Participants during the Family Support Group

An advocate of Early Intervention, Riza said that parents of children with autism need to work doubly hard to give the best appropriate care and management for them. Their hearts get heavier and heavier as the discussion nears adulthood phase but was neutralized by the realization that being a part of a support system like Autism Society Philippines, will give them hope and opportunity to be a better parent for their child with autism.

The success of Autism Resource Center of Laguna was the highlight of the days’ discussion, as Riza gave attendees a glimpse of what their children can achieve as adolescents and adults. Everyone got excited and hoped that a same center can be established here in Pampanga. As a result, the chapter is planning to have a trip to Los BaƱos on July 20, 2011.

Most of the struggles raised by the parents involved behaviors of their CWA. Parents have a hard time understanding and handling the CWAs challenging behaviors. Having these need identified, the chapter will be scheduling a small group workshop on behavior management after our Seminar on Behavior Management and Sensory Integration on July 9, 2011.

The chapter has been blessed with a number of activities in the last couple of months and this resulted to an increase in attendance and participation of families with autism in Pampanga. We acknowledge the kindness of individuals, groups and organization who have supported us and made our efforts materialize. As stakeholder participation improves, the chapter shall continue to commit itself in advocating for the cause of autism.
